        <p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;<strong>Let&#39;s Toast to Ten Good Things About 2006</strong><br />
  &#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;By Medea Benjamin<br />
&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;t r u t h o u t | Guest Contributor</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;Friday 29 December 2006</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;As we close this year on the low of a devastating conflict in Iraq and a president 
  contemplating sending yet more troops to fight and die in an unwinnable war, 
  let us not forget that it was a year of many positive gains for the progressive 
  movement.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;Here are just ten:</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;1. First, of course, is the November elections, when voters gave Republicans 
  an &quot;electoral thumpin&#39;.&quot; From California&#39;s Jerry McNerney to Ohio&#39;s 
  Sherrod Brown to Minnesota&#39;s Keith Ellison, Democrats all over the country won 
  elections by slamming Bush&#39;s war. The collapse of one-party rule in Washington 
  reflected a spectacular repudiation of George Bush and handed Congress a mandate 
  to get out of Iraq.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;2. Latino communities throughout the United States took center stage in the 
  spring of 2006, putting May Day back on the map as a day of grassroots mobilizing. 
  From high-school students to union members to community organizers, the spirit 
  and energy of millions of immigrants demanding to be treated with dignity and 
  respect took the nation by surprise. Immigrants not only carved out new political 
  space, but in the age of e-activism, they breathed new life into the importance 
  of &quot;street heat.&quot;</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;3. After decades of dictating the rules of the global economy, World Trade 
  Organization talks fell flat on their face in 2006. Activists the world over 
  celebrated its collapse after years of work to sink this titanic tool of empire. 
  The work to derail corporate-dominated trade policies is far from over, with 
  bilateral free-trade agreements taking the place of the WTO. But the WTO and 
  its model of globalization have been exposed as a dismal failure, and opposition 
  continues to grow worldwide.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;4. Bush opened 2006 with a State of the Union Address bemoaning our &quot;addiction 
  to oil&quot;; 86 prominent evangelicals called global warming a moral issue; 
  Al Gore educated millions with his film, &quot;An Inconvenient Truth&quot;; 
  and Time magazine declared that earth is at a tipping point with melting ice, 
  drought, wind, disease, and fires raging out of control. Historians may one 
  day look back on 2006 as the &quot;tipping-point&quot; year when human societies 
  - including the United States as the major superpower and the major polluter 
  - woke up to the precarious state of our world and decided it was time to find 
  solutions.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;5. As a clear indicator of the shift from debating global warming to doing 
  something about it, this year, California passed the nation&#39;s toughest legislation 
  to curb greenhouse gases. The groundbreaking bill would require the state to 
  cut back its greenhouse gas emissions to 1990 levels by 2020: a reduction of 
  approximately 25 percent. A smart politico, Republican Governor Arnold Schwarzenegger, 
  saw the green writing on the wall and joined the state&#39;s Democrats in setting 
  a new environmental standard for the rest of the nation to follow.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;6. In a year when Enron executives were found guilty of cooking the books, 
  Muhammad Yunus was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ize for proving that poor people 
  can be more reliable money managers than rich ones. Yunus&#39;s &quot;microcredit 
  movement&quot; started out giving small loans to poor Bangladeshis, mostly women, 
  and mushroomed into a worldwide movement that has extended small loans to millions 
  of the world&#39;s poor. By awarding Yunus the Peace Prize, the Norwegian Nobel 
  Committee not only recognized the credit-worthiness of the poor, but acknowledged 
  that poverty is a threat to peace. As Yunus said in his acceptance speech, &quot;I 
  believe that putting resources into improving the lives of the poor people is 
  a better strategy [for combating terrorism] than spending it on guns.&quot;</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;7. While the fighting between Israel and Lebanon left more than 1,000 dead, 
  mostly Lebanese, a cease-fire was achieved after only 34 days. When the violence 
  threatened to spiral out of control, the United Nations, the Arab League, and 
  individual governments stepped forward to insist on negotiations, to hammer 
  out a cease-fire agreement and to provide international peacekeeping forces 
  to serve as monitors. What could have been a prolonged conflict with devastating 
  consequences for the entire region was halted. The lessons that SHOULD have 
  been learned when the powerful Israeli military was unable to &quot;win&quot; 
  the conflict through force are that military aggression will not solve the deep-seated 
  problems in the region, and that negotiations and peace processes can work.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;8. Speaking of dialogue, Jimmy Carter, with his new book, &quot;Palestine: 
  Peace Not Apartheid,&quot; took on the greatest taboo in US politics: the gross 
  violation of Palestinian rights and the unqualified US government support for 
  the Israeli government. Likening Israel&#39;s policies in the Palestinian territories 
  to the racist white rule in South Africa, Carter has raised a firestorm of controversy. 
  But finally, FINALLY, someone with the credentials of a statesman, a peacemaker 
  and a friend of Israel is crying out against Israel&#39;s hellish treatment of Palestinians. 
  The public is embracing his views: his book quickly became a best seller, and 
  he has been greeted by enthusiastic crowds at appearances around the country. 
  Hopefully, our elected officials will start listening as well.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;9. In 2006, we managed to stop the next war from starting! With the US bogged 
  down in Iraq and the public sick of war, it has been impossible for the Bush 
  administration to launch an attack against another country, such as Iran or 
  North Korea. The army doesn&#39;t have enough recruits to fight a new war, and politicians 
  know it would be political suicide to reinstate the draft. Two major warmongers 
  - Donald Rumsfeld and John Bolton - were forced out of power. And with Bush 
  obligated to appoint a new ambassador to the United Nations, perhaps diplomacy 
  will come back into fashion.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;10. Across Latin America, elections have continued to bring a wave of progressive 
  leadership to power. With the victories of Daniel Ortega and Rafael Correa, 
  Nicaragua and Ecuador join Bolivia, Venezuela, Chile and Brazil as governments 
  committed to improving the lives of the majority. As a sign of the radical changes 
  in the region, Bolivia&#39;s Evo Morales marked May 1 by nationalizing the country&#39;s 
  oil and gas resources. &quot;After today,&quot; he declared, &quot;the hydrocarbons 
  will belong to all Bolivians. Never again will they be in the hands of transnational 
  corporations. Today the country - <em>la patria</em> - stands up.&quot;</span></p>
<p><span style="font-size: small; font-family: arial, helvetica, sans-serif">&#160;&#160;&#160;&#160;So here&#39;s a toast to nations standing up to greedy transnationals; to people 
  standing up to leaders who abuse their power, to humanity standing up to save 
  the planet we inhabit - and to bringing our troops home in 2007!</span></p>

<p style="text-align: left"><strong>Spain, Italy and France will launch a new Middle East peace plan, Spanish Prime Minister Jose Luis Rodriguez Zapatero said on Thursday, the <em>BBC</em> reported. .</strong></p>
<p style="text-align: left">&quot;Peace between Israel and the Palestinians means to a large extent peace on the international scene,&quot; Zapatero said after talks with visiting French President Jacques Chirac. </p>
<p style="text-align: left">He said the plan would be presented at an <a href="http://www.aljazeera.com/me.asp?service_ID=10535"><span style="color: #0000ff">EU</span> </a>summit in December. </p>
<p style="text-align: left">&quot;We want to launch a joint initiative on the Middle East situation and push it through at <a href="http://www.aljazeera.com/me.asp?service_ID=10535"><span style="color: #0000ff">European Union</span> </a>level, preferably with Germany and Britain,” the Spanish Prime Minister said.&#160; </p>
<p style="text-align: left">&quot;We cannot remain impassive in the face of the horror that continues to unfold before our eyes… Violence has reached a level of deterioration that requires determined, urgent action by the international community.” </p>
<p style="text-align: left">The proposal would include an immediate ceasefire in the occupied Palestinian territories, an exchange of prisoners, an international peace conference on Middle East peace, and the resumption of peace talks between Israeli and Palestinian leaders. </p>
<p style="text-align: left">The three countries are also calling for the formation of a national unity Palestinian government, and the dispatch of a fact-finding mission to the region, Zapatero said.&#160; </p>
<p style="text-align: left"><img alt="" height="78" hspace="10" src="http://rds.yahoo.com/_ylt=A9iby4FNj1xFM7UAGB2jzbkF;_ylu=X3oDMTBsdmIydTZhBHNlYwNwcm9mBHZ0aWQDSTAwMV83MA--/SIG=131et1uj8/EXP=1163780301/**http%3a//www.tsf.pt/imagens/2003/06/noticias/imgs/20/pequeno/jacques_chirac.jpg" style="text-align: left" width="100" /></p>
<p style="text-align: left">For his part, Chirac said the<strong> </strong><a href="http://www.aljazeera.com/me.asp?service_ID=10535"><span style="color: #0000cc">European Union</span> </a>must act in the face of &quot;the increasingly dramatic situation in the Middle East and in Palestine in particular.&quot;</p>
<p style="text-align: left">&quot;We are going to act jointly with the Spanish and Italian governments, with the co-operation of the <a href="http://www.aljazeera.com/me.asp?service_ID=10535"><span style="color: #0000ff">EU</span></a>... to try to initiate the indispensable moral and political reforms in the Middle East,&quot; he added. </p>
<p style="text-align: left">There was no immediate comment from Israel, the Palestinians or the United States. </p>
<p style="text-align: left">The two <a href="http://www.aljazeera.com/me.asp?service_ID=10535"><span style="color: #0000ff">European</span> </a>leaders spoke amid fresh violence in the region. </p>
<p style="text-align: left">Israel’s air force pounded Gaza overnight hours after the Israeli government vowed to expand its military operations in the coastal strip following a wave of Palestinian rocket attacks that killed an Israeli woman in the southern Israeli town of Sderot.&#160; </p>
<p style="text-align: left">Israel often claims that the threat from Palestinian rocket attacks is the main reason for its bloody attacks in Gaza, where more than 400 Palestinians, mostly civilians, have been killed since an Israeli soldier was captured by Palestinian fighters in June.&#160; </p>
<p style="text-align: left">More than 60% of Palestinians killed in Gaza were civilians and at least&#160;20% minors, according to a recent report by the Physicians for Human Rights group. </p>
<p style="text-align: left">The violence comes amid Palestinian political wrangling over the formation of a national unity government. </p>
<p style="text-align: left">President <a href="http://www.aljazeera.com/me.asp?service_ID=5615"><span style="color: #0000ff">Mahmoud Abbas</span></a>’ <a href="http://www.aljazeera.com/me.asp?service_ID=10253"><span style="color: #0000ff">Fatah</span> </a>faction and the ruling <a href="http://www.aljazeera.com/me.asp?service_ID=10217"><span style="color: #0000ff">Hamas</span> </a>party have been deadlocked for months over the creation of a unity administration. </p>
<p style="text-align: left">The U.S. and <a href="http://www.aljazeera.com/me.asp?service_ID=10535"><span style="color: #0000ff">EU</span> </a>imposed crippling sanctions on the Palestinian government after <a href="http://www.aljazeera.com/me.asp?service_ID=10217"><span style="color: #0000ff">Hamas</span> </a>took office in March in an effort to pressure the governing party to recognize Israel, give up anti-Israel attacks and accept past peace deals with the Jewish state. </p>
<p style="text-align: left">The Western aid embargo causes widespread hardship in the occupied West Bank and the Gaza Strip. <br /></p>
